I'm very new to Power BI and testing out its forecasting functionality. Is there a way to export or copy the forecastValues and the confidenceHighBound and confidenceLowBound directly into the initial table that I used to get the values? I'm wondering if the values can directly be added to the table I have. Or do I have to run it through Excel and then upload the new data? I'd like to compare the accuracy of the forecast against actual values and other stuff as well. (The values I'm using currently are just imaginary used for testing purposes)

It is not supported to generate forecast values from Analytic to our table directly. You could reference the videos below to calculate the values manually with DAX. If you haven't learn DAX, it might be a easy way to export data from the Line chart and then get the file into Power BI.
